Martine Valette is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ases and Agronomy and Crop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Martine Valette has authored 73 papers receiving a total of 1.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 64 papers in Epidemiology, 25 papers in Infectious Diseases and 7 papers in Agronomy and Crop Science. Recurrent topics in Martine Valette’s work include Influenza Virus Research Studies (53 papers), Respiratory viral infections research (47 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(16 papers). Martine Valette is often cited by papers focused on Influenza Virus Research Studies (53 papers), Respiratory viral infections research (47 papers) and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(16 papers). Martine Valette collaborates with scholars based in France, The Netherlands and Italy. Martine Valette's co-authors include Bruno Lina, Florence Morfin, Jean‐Sébastien Casalegno, Vanessa Escuret, Laurence Josset, Émilie Frobert, Maude Bouscambert‐Duchamp, M. Aymard, Antonin Bal and Olivier Ferraris and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, PLoS ONE and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
